Global Atherectomy Devices Market Size and Forecast 2026-2034

Atherectomy Devices Market is expected to witness significant growth over the forecast period, driven by the rising prevalence of peripheral artery disease (PAD), increasing adoption of minimally invasive procedures, and continuous technological advancements in cardiovascular treatment devices. The market will grow from US$ 1.05 Billion in 2025 to US$ 1.58 Billion in 2034, at a Compound Annual Growth Rate (CAGR) of 4.62% from 2026 to 2034. Growing geriatric populations, expanding healthcare infrastructure, and increasing awareness regarding early vascular disease treatment are further supporting market expansion worldwide.

Global Atherectomy Devices Market Outlooks

Atherectomy devices are specialized medical instruments used to remove plaque buildup from blood vessels, particularly arteries affected by peripheral artery disease (PAD) and coronary artery disease (CAD). These devices help restore normal blood flow by cutting, shaving, sanding, or vaporizing fatty deposits inside the arteries. Atherectomy procedures are considered minimally invasive and are commonly performed in hospitals and cardiovascular centers as an alternative to open surgery. There are several types of atherectomy devices, including directional, rotational, orbital, and laser atherectomy systems, each designed for specific vascular conditions.

The worldwide popularity of atherectomy devices has increased significantly due to the rising prevalence of cardiovascular diseases, diabetes, obesity, and aging populations. The growing demand for minimally invasive treatments, shorter recovery times, and improved patient outcomes are major factors driving market growth. In addition, technological advancements in catheter-based therapies and the expansion of healthcare infrastructure in emerging economies are further boosting the adoption of atherectomy devices across global healthcare systems.

Number of People with Diabetes Worldwide and by IDF Region (Age 20-79), 2024-2050

Region 2024 (Million) 2050 (Million) % Increase (2024-2050)

World 588.7 852.5 45%

Africa (AFR) 24.6 59.5 142%

Europe (EUR) 65.6 72.4 10%

Middle East & North Africa (MENA) 84.7 162.6 92%

North America & Caribbean (NAC) 56.2 68.1 21%

South & Central America (SACA) 35.4 51.5 45%

South-East Asia (SEA) 106.9 184.5 73%

Western Pacific (WP) 215.4 253.8 18%

Source: International Diabetes Federation (IDF) Diabetes Atlas, 11th Edition, 2025.

Growth Drivers of the Global Atherectomy Devices Market

Rising Prevalence of Cardiovascular and Peripheral Artery Diseases

One of the major growth drivers of the global atherectomy devices market is the increasing prevalence of cardiovascular diseases (CVDs) and peripheral artery disease (PAD) worldwide. Factors such as aging populations, unhealthy lifestyles, smoking, obesity, hypertension, and diabetes are significantly contributing to the growing number of vascular disorders. Atherectomy devices are widely used to remove plaque buildup from blocked arteries and restore blood flow, especially in patients suffering from severe arterial calcification. The increasing burden of chronic diseases has created a higher demand for minimally invasive vascular procedures across hospitals and specialty clinics. In addition, the growing awareness regarding early diagnosis and treatment of arterial diseases is encouraging more patients to undergo interventional procedures. Healthcare providers are also focusing on advanced treatment methods that reduce complications and improve long-term outcomes. As a result, the rising incidence of vascular diseases continues to support the strong demand for atherectomy devices globally.

Growing Demand for Minimally Invasive Procedures

The increasing preference for minimally invasive surgical procedures is another key factor driving the growth of the atherectomy devices market. Patients and healthcare professionals are increasingly adopting catheter-based treatments because they offer several advantages over traditional open surgeries. Atherectomy procedures involve smaller incisions, reduced blood loss, shorter hospital stays, faster recovery times, and lower risks of post-operative complications. These benefits make atherectomy an attractive treatment option for elderly patients and individuals with multiple health conditions. In addition, advancements in imaging technologies and catheter designs have improved the precision and safety of atherectomy procedures. Healthcare systems worldwide are also focusing on reducing hospitalization costs and improving patient outcomes, which further supports the adoption of minimally invasive techniques. The growing availability of skilled interventional cardiologists and vascular surgeons has also contributed to the wider use of atherectomy devices. This increasing demand for efficient and less invasive treatment solutions continues to accelerate market growth globally.

Challenges of the Global Atherectomy Devices Market

High Cost of Atherectomy Procedures and Devices

One of the major challenges faced by the global atherectomy devices market is the high cost associated with atherectomy procedures and advanced medical devices. Atherectomy systems require sophisticated technologies, specialized catheters, and imaging equipment, which significantly increase treatment expenses. In many developing and underdeveloped countries, healthcare facilities may lack the financial resources to invest in advanced vascular intervention technologies. Additionally, patients without adequate health insurance coverage often face difficulties affording these procedures. The overall cost of treatment also includes hospital charges, physician fees, and post-operative care expenses, which can limit patient access to atherectomy procedures. Small healthcare centers may hesitate to adopt expensive devices due to budget constraints and uncertain reimbursement policies. Furthermore, pricing pressure in competitive healthcare markets can affect the profitability of manufacturers. These financial barriers may slow the adoption of atherectomy devices, especially in cost-sensitive regions, thereby limiting the overall growth potential of the global market.

Risk of Procedural Complications and Limited Skilled Professionals

Despite technological advancements, atherectomy procedures still carry certain clinical risks and complications that can restrict market growth. Potential complications such as vessel perforation, bleeding, embolization, arterial dissection, and restenosis may occur during or after the procedure. These risks can create concerns among patients and healthcare providers regarding the safety of atherectomy treatments. In addition, atherectomy procedures require highly skilled interventional cardiologists and vascular specialists who possess specialized training and experience. Many developing regions face a shortage of trained healthcare professionals capable of performing advanced vascular interventions effectively. The lack of skilled personnel can reduce procedural success rates and limit the adoption of atherectomy technologies in smaller healthcare facilities. Moreover, training programs and certification requirements for physicians can increase operational costs for hospitals. Concerns regarding patient safety, combined with the shortage of experienced specialists, remain significant challenges that may hinder the widespread expansion of the global atherectomy devices market.

Rotational Atherectomy Devices Market

The rotational atherectomy devices market is growing steadily due to the increasing prevalence of heavily calcified arterial blockages associated with cardiovascular diseases. Rotational atherectomy devices are specifically designed to remove hardened plaque deposits from arteries using a high-speed rotating burr, making them highly effective for complex vascular interventions. These devices are widely used in patients suffering from severe coronary artery disease and peripheral artery disease where traditional balloon angioplasty procedures may not provide effective outcomes. The rising aging population, growing incidence of diabetes, obesity, and high cholesterol are contributing significantly to the demand for advanced plaque modification technologies. In addition, healthcare providers are increasingly adopting rotational atherectomy systems because they improve blood flow restoration and support successful stent placement. Technological advancements in catheter flexibility, imaging systems, and procedural precision are also enhancing treatment success rates. As minimally invasive cardiovascular procedures continue to gain popularity worldwide, the demand for rotational atherectomy devices is expected to increase substantially during the forecast period.

United States Atherectomy Devices Market

The increasing elderly population in the United States is a major factor contributing to the growth of the atherectomy devices market. According to census data published in May 2023, the number of older adults in the country reached approximately 55.8 million, accounting for nearly 16.8% of the total population. Since peripheral artery disease (PAD) is more prevalent among aging individuals, the demand for atherectomy procedures and related devices continues to rise. In addition, the growing prevalence of chronic diseases such as atherosclerosis and PAD is further supporting market expansion. Conditions including obesity, diabetes, and high cholesterol significantly increase the risk of arterial blockages, often requiring atherectomy treatment. A May 2024 report from the CDC stated that nearly 25 million adults in the United States suffer from high cholesterol levels, increasing the likelihood of developing atherosclerosis. As cardiovascular diseases continue to rise, the demand for minimally invasive atherectomy procedures is expected to strengthen in the coming years.
